I’ve already started an envelope system with my 6 year old Bradley to teach him the value of money. He has a chore list and can earn money by doing his chores. Once he has that money my wife and I help him put equal amount in each of three envelopes. The three envelopes are Spend, Save, and Give. It’s always awesome when we go to church on Sunday and Bradley carries in his Give envelope and pulls out a few bucks to put in the collections basket. This past Sunday he noticed he didn’t have much money left in his give envelope so he told me, “I better work to get more money in here”. That’s the ticket, and it made me a proud dad to hear that.
This is something simple that you can do today to teach your kids how to be a better steward of their money later!
